Step-by-Step Guide to Removing an Email from Outlook
Here’s a step-by-step guide on how to remove an email from Outlook:
Step 1: Open Outlook and Navigate to the Email
- Open Outlook and navigate to the email you want to remove.
- Click on the email to select it.
Step 2: Click on the "Delete" Button
- Click on the "Delete" button located at the top right corner of the email window.
- Alternatively, you can also click on the "Delete" button in the "Actions" menu.
Step 3: Confirm the Removal
- A confirmation dialog box will appear asking you to confirm that you want to delete the email.
- Click on "Yes" to confirm.
Step 4: Remove the Email
- The email will be removed from your Outlook inbox.
- You can also choose to move the email to a specific folder or delete it permanently.
